                                 OLNEY CAMERA CLUB
 Learn How To Take Pictures When The Sun Doesn't Shine
Do you ever wish the sun would come out so you could take a good picture? Come to our January 22nd meeting and learn how to take good pictures whatever the weather.
Our November meeting was an AV competition. We had a high standard of entries, and the judge enjoyed the inventiveness and originality shown by the competitors. The winning AV was by Michael Clark and titled "A walk down the Euston Road".
At our recent AGM we had a good turnout, the future programme was discussed and categories chosen for next year's competitions.
The AGM also saw the stepping down of the club chairman Colin Gadsby, who founded the club 1 5 years ago and has worked hard ever since to make it the success it is today. All the club members would like to thank Colin for his hard work and dedication.
Steve Brown will be taking over from Colin, and we wish him success. Our pictures this month won categories in our last Digital Images competition. One is by John Hughes and is titled "Lavender Girl" and won the Open Category, the other is by Lisa Winson and titled "It's in the Veins" and won the Symmetry category.
